破解tomcat密码并上传webshell
要破解Tomcat管理员密码并上传webshell,首先需要获取到Tomcat的管理员密码。通常,密码可能被硬编码在应用代码中、配置文件中,或者存储在数据库中。破解这个密码涉及到查看源代码、分析日志文件、尝试默认密码、使用字典等。
一旦获取到密码,你可以使用Tomcat管理应用的接口上传WAR文件来部署webshell。以下是一个使用curl
上传WAR文件的例子:
curl --upload-file /path/to/your/webshell.war --user admin:"YOUR_PASSWORD" http://localhost:8080/manager/text/deploy?path=/webshell&update=true
请注意,这里的/path/to/your/webshell.war
是你的webshell的本地路径,YOUR_PASSWORD
是你破解的Tomcat管理员密码,localhost:8080
是Tomcat服务器的地址和端口。
警告:此过程可能违反计算机安全政策,未经授权对计算机系统进行入侵是非法的。本答案仅供教学和研究目的,并不建议用于非法活动。在实际环境中,应该通过合法手段获取授权和进行操作。
评论已关闭